St. George leads in average commute (16.3 min vs 24 min). Coon Rapids leads in median household income ($85,445 vs $69,333). Coon Rapids leads in cost of living index (106 vs 116).
Metric-by-Metric Breakdown
| Metric | Coon Rapids, MN | St. George, UT |
|---|---|---|
| WhereAtHome Score | 74.4 (#593) | 69.6 (#1189) |
| Population | 63,377 | 104,578 |
| Typical Home Value (ZHVI) | $335,555 | $518,372 |
| Median Household Income | $85,445 | $69,333 |
| Average Commute | 24 min | 16.3 min |
| Walk Score | 25 | 27 |
| Crime Level | 5.8 | 5.8 |
| School Rating | N/A | N/A |
| Cost of Living Index | 106 | 116 |
| Political lean County 2024 presidential margin — context only, not scored | R+4.4 | R+52.3 |
